Corporate Marketing Coordinator – In office required

This is a full-time position based out of our Irvine office.

Pay range: $30.00 - $32.50 per hour

The Corporate Marketing Coordinator works closely with the Marketing and Creative teams to facilitate the effective development and implementation of corporate marketing strategies aimed at enhancing brand awareness, generating leads, and supporting business objectives. All responsibilities must be completed in accordance with Company policies and procedures, current standards, guidelines, and regulations.

Position Responsibilities:

  • Support direct mail and email campaigns by sharing strategic ideas and overseeing the approval process.
  • Collaborate closely with the Marketing team to ensure all public facing content aligns with branding requirements.
  • Review, edit, and approve on-hold scripts and recordings for each Community.
  • Keep training and onboarding materials, referral partner agreements, marketing team roster, and model room and furniture inventory up to date.
  • Assist in comprehensive website management to maintain current content.
  • Participate in quarterly marketing event campaigns by managing website content and call tracking numbers.
  • Collaborate closely with the marketing team to ensure access is granted to CRM, call tracking system, and other required system access.
